    What is Dr. Calyani Ganesan's specialty?

    Dr. Ganesan is a Nephrologist near Stanford, CA. An internist who manages disorders related to the kidneys, including high blood pressure, fluid and mineral balance, and dialysis for waste removal when kidney function is impaired.     Is this Dr. Calyani Ganesan aff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Ganesan is affiliated with Stanford Health Care - Stanford Hospital which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ise.
